RESUMO

Objective To observe the effect of team-based continuous nursing on improving the life function of children with cerebral palsy. Methods From March 2014 to March 2016, 35 children aged 18-36 months with cerebral palsy were selected as the experimental group;35 matched patients with the same age, same gender, same Gross Motor Function Classification System (GMFCS) and functionally similar were selected as the control group by matching design. Among them, 32 cases were followed up in the experimental group while 30 cases in the control group. In the control group, routine discharge education was adopted, but the experimental group was treated by team-based continuous nursing. The ability of daily living was evaluated by the Pediatric Evaluation of Disability Inventory (PEDI). Neuropsychological development was evaluated by the Gesell Development Scale and Body balance was evaluated by the Berg Balance Function Scale after discharge and also after 6 months follow-up. Results After the intervention for 6 months, the functional skill and assisting assistance of PEDI was (77.56 ± 23.58), (38.78 ± 13.96) points in the experimental group, and (65.12 ± 24.23), (30.35 ± 12.78) points in the control groups, there were significant differences between two groups(t=2.0485, 2.4750, P0.05) , but the experimental group was higher than the control group. The scores of Berg Balance Function Scale was(33.20 ± 4.12) points in the experimental group, and (29.67 ± 4.98) points in the control group, there were significant differences between two groups (t = 3.0488, P<0.05). Conclusions To improve the life function of children with cerebral palsy, the implementation of the team-based continuous nursing had a significant effect.

RESUMO

ObjectiveTo explore the effect of empathy nursing on depressive emotion and life function in depressive patients and to improve treatment and nurse effect.MethodSixties depressive inpatients treated with antidepressive drugs were randomly assigned to receive general nursing and health education ( experimental group 31 ) and empathy nursing (control group 29).Hamilton Depression Scale (HAMD),Nurses'observation scale for inpatient evaluation (NOSIE) and the hospital nursing work satisfaction questionnaire were used before and after intervention to evaluate the clinical and nursing effects of two groups.ResultsAfter interventions,the total score of HAMD was ( 16.7 ± 3.2) in experimental group and (20.2 ± 3.6) in control group,with significant difference between two groups.The social ability factor of score of NOSIE was (9.78 ± 2.13 ) in experimental group and ( 13.32 ± 3.22) in control group,and the scores of 3 other factors of NOSIE in experimental group was obviously lower than that in control group.The score ( 121.37 ± 11.25 ) of nursing work satisfaction in experimental group was obviously higher than that( 113.26 ± 9.72) in control group ( t =2.98).ConclusionsEmpathy nursing can improve depressive emotion and life function of patients with depression,and improve nursing work satisfaction.
